Geraldine Freeman Obituary

Freeman, Geraldine
Geraldine Freeman passed peacefully on March 4, 2021 at Bridgeport Hospital. Geri was predeceased by her husband of 69 years, Arthur; and is survived by her sons Bruce (Katharine "Kipp"), Craig (Laurie), and Gary (Arlene-deceased); her grandchildren Heidi, Brian (June), Adam (Rachel), Amanda, Molly, Meredith, and Scott; four great-grandchildren Evelyn, Abigail, Maia, and Samuel; and her brother Alan Friedman.
Geri was born in Brooklyn, NY on August 13, 1932 to Frank and Mildred Friedman. She graduated from Theodore Roosevelt High School in the Bronx in 1950 and married Arthur on January 28, 1951. She and Arthur started their lifetime adventure in Bridgeport, CT where Arthur was on a GE engineering training program; then moved to Pittsfield, MA; next to Allentown, PA where they began their family; and subsequently lived in Brockport, NY, the Republic of Singapore, and finally in Shelton, CT.
Geri enjoyed reading paperback novels and amassed a collection of several hundreds of books. Over her 88 years, she was involved in Jr. Women's Club; local bridge clubs; and attending athletic events, band concerts, art shows, and other activities associated with raising her three sons, and later, her seven grandchildren. She had many close friends and was very family-centric. She was a wonderfully supportive wife and mother, bonded with her daughters-in-law as the daughters she never had, and later, was the stereotypical doting grandmother and great-grandmother. Whether you knew her as Geri, Mom, or Nana, she stayed in touch with extended family, her brother, her in-laws, nieces, nephews, friends, and friends of her children and grandchildren. She kept addresses on index cards and was known for sending birthday cards to all she knew. Geri was a woman who wanted no more from life but to love and be loved by family and to always be there for family and friends. She was the best and we will all miss her beyond words but our many happy memories of her and her love will last forever.
